Arm Rest Kit Includes:

58905-53050-C0 MG02H1 DOOR SUB $170.58
(Leather Armrest)

58908-53030 MI05F7 HINGE SU $27.98
(armrest support bracket)

58917-53010-C0 MI11D6 COVER C $42.48
(armrest support cover)

58911-53070-C0 MI11D7 BOX CONSOLE $20.10
(replacement cubbyhole)

58911-53080-C0 MI11D2 PANEL B $11.39
(armrest bolt cover R)

58912-53010-C0 MI11D1 PANEL B $11.39
(armrest bolt cover L)

58958-53010-C0 MI11D5 COVER C $01.68
(magnet cover)

90109-08238 x2 MI11D5(bolt) $02.40
(armrest mounting bolt)

TOTAL PARTS = $288
SHIPPING = $45
TOTAL TO PAY SEWELL LEXUS = $333 +
IMPORT CUSTOMS CHARGES + FED-EX ADMIN = £37

TOTAL LEATHER ARMREST KIT INCLUDING ALL CHARGES = £177 to credit card then £37 Customs charges. censored.gif

All the parts listed are essential for the kit to fit properly.

The replacement Cubbyhole underneath the Armrest comes with a hole for a Cigarette Lighter
and I removed this and made my own blank to remove the hole or otherwise things would be dropping
through and rattling around.
